Definition linked equipment

LINKED EQUIPMENT title: linked equipment (PM) (SAP Library - Glossary)
LINKED EQUIPMENT category: Plant Maintenance (PM)
LINKED EQUIPMENT explained:

A piece of equipment that is linked with another piece of equipment during object networking.

Example:

Pump 1 and Pump 2 are connected by a pipe. The pumps and the pipe are represented in the system as pieces of equipment. Linked equipment: Pump 1 and Pump 2 Linking equipment: Pipe
